11,392 Steps to Miles, By Height
The 2,000-steps-per-mile figure above is a flat average. Stride length actually scales with height, so the same 11,392 steps covers a different distance depending on how tall the walker is.
| Height | Distance |
|---|---|
| Short (~5'2") | 4.62 mi |
| Average (~5'7") | 4.99 mi |
| Tall (~6'2") | 5.51 mi |

Where 11,392 Steps Ranks
Activity levels are commonly grouped by daily step count. Here's where 11,392 steps falls.
| Activity Level | Daily Steps |
|---|---|
| Sedentary | Under 5,000 |
| Low Active | 5,000–7,499 |
| Somewhat Active | 7,500–9,999 |
| Active | 10,000–12,499 |
| Highly Active | 12,500+ |
Did You Know?
One of the earliest known odometers, described by the Roman architect Vitruvius, was a gear-driven device mounted on a chariot wheel that dropped a pebble into a box every time it completed one mile, a mechanical ancestor of the step counter on your phone.
Olympic race walkers can cover a mile in under 6 minutes, but they have to keep at least one foot on the ground at all times or risk disqualification, a rule that's surprisingly hard for judges to call correctly at that speed.
